Aston Martin exits F1 safety car program - Mercedes goes solo

21/01/2026 at 13:2721/01/2026 at 12:54 40 SHARES Share on.. Share on.. Share on.. In a definitive shift for Formula 1’s trackside operations, the iconic British wings of Aston Martin are folding. After five years of sharing the spotlight – and the asphalt – with Mercedes-Benz, the Gaydon-based manufacturer has officially pulled the plug on its safety and medical car program, leaving the Silver Arrows to reclaim total dominance of the grid's most critical support roles for the 2026 season. Since 2021, F1 had grown accustomed to the alternating shades of "British Racing Green" and "Mercedes Red" leading the pack during neutralised...
